I have the first model and it works perfectly. Wanted a no frills basic air fryer because I'm not very confident in touch screens on appliances. Only slight issue I have is that the timer is mechanical, so it doesn't pause when you open it midway.

Bought NA 130. Its working just fine. Only difference is the timer keeps on running when you pull out the basket for a quick mix between the cooking. and regarding teflon, i am using the perforated paper coated with silocne as base. Moreover, Teflon will become an issue if you are cooking at more than 270 degrees. Here you go upto max 300 based on the recepie
